The Suzuki Kei (Japanese: スズキ・Kei (ケイ), Hepburn: Suzuki Kei) is a kei car produced by Suzuki between 1998 and 2009. Originally only available as a three-door hatchback, a five-door version arrived in the third quarter of 1999.[1] The car received a facelift in late 2000, when the three-door version was also dropped, and another facelift in 2001, including a newer dashboard.

From 1999 to 2006, Suzuki also produced the Mazda Laputa (マツダ・ラピュタ, Matsuda Rapyuta) as Mazda's rebadged version of the Kei.
